ACDelco Gold 252-901 Water Pump for GM 4.8L, 5.3L, 6.0L and 6.2L V8 Engines

The ACDelco Gold 252-901 engine water pump is a premium aftermarket replacement for select 2007–2020 GM trucks, SUVs, vans and commercial vehicles equipped with Gen IV 4.8L, 5.3L, 6.0L or 6.2L V8 engines.

Also identified by GM reference number 19253263, this aluminum mechanical pump is driven by the serpentine belt and commonly interchanges with Airtex AW6009 and Gates 45010.

Fitment Restrictions

This pump does not fit every vehicle with one of the listed displacements. Confirm:

  • VIN and engine code
  • Gasoline versus diesel engine
  • Pump casting and original part number
  • Thermostat-housing configuration
  • Heater-hose and radiator-hose connections
  • Pulley and fan arrangement
  • Production date on transition-year vehicles

It generally does not fit:

  • 6.6L Duramax diesel engines
  • 4.3L V6 engines
  • Earlier 1999–2006 Gen III applications using AW5104/252-845
  • Most 2014-and-newer EcoTec3 5.3L and 6.2L truck engines
  • LT-series direct-injected V8 engines
  • Belt-drive systems with a different pulley or pump offset

The 2007 model year included both GMT800 Classic and GMT900 trucks. Verify the body generation instead of assuming all 2007 Silverados share one pump. That would have been convenient, so naturally they do not.

What Does the Water Pump Do?

The water pump circulates coolant through the engine block, cylinder heads, heater circuit and radiator. Its steel impeller must maintain enough flow to prevent localized hot spots and carry combustion heat away from the engine.

A pump can fail through:

  • Mechanical-seal deterioration
  • Bearing wear
  • Shaft play
  • Impeller corrosion
  • Contaminated coolant
  • Belt misalignment
  • Excessive load from a damaged fan clutch
  • Improper gasket installation

Common Water-Pump Failure Symptoms

  • Coolant leaking from the pump or weep hole
  • Dried coolant residue around the housing
  • Grinding or growling noise
  • Pulley or fan wobble
  • Serpentine-belt misalignment
  • Repeated coolant loss
  • Overheating at idle or under load
  • Weak cabin heat combined with overheating
  • Cooling fans running without controlling temperature

Overheating alone does not prove the pump is defective. Low coolant, trapped air, a restricted radiator, failed thermostat or combustion leak can create similar symptoms.

Installation Recommendations

  1. Verify the OE number and engine application.
  2. Let the engine cool completely.
  3. Disconnect the negative battery cable.
  4. Drain the coolant into a suitable container.
  5. Remove the intake duct and fan shroud as required.
  6. Remove the mechanical fan and fan clutch where fitted.
  7. Release the serpentine belt.
  8. Disconnect the hoses from the pump.
  9. Clean the engine’s gasket surfaces carefully.
  10. Install the supplied gaskets in the correct orientation.
  11. Torque all fasteners to the proper GM specification.
  12. Inspect the belt, tensioner, idlers and fan clutch.
  13. Refill with the specified coolant.
  14. Bleed trapped air and inspect for leaks.
  15. Verify stable coolant temperature during a road test.

Do not reuse badly corroded bolts or bury the gaskets under excessive RTV. More sealant does not create more sealing; it creates orange debris looking for a radiator passage.

Frequently Asked Questions

What vehicles does ACDelco 252-901 fit?

It fits numerous 2007–2020 GM trucks, SUVs and vans equipped with compatible 4.8L, 5.3L, 6.0L or 6.2L V8 engines.

Does it fit a 2007 Chevrolet Silverado?

It fits selected new-body GMT900 applications. Some 2007 Silverado Classic trucks use the earlier AW5104/252-845 pump, so verify the VIN and original part number.

Does it fit a 2014 Silverado 1500 with a 5.3L engine?

Generally no. Most 2014 Silverado 1500 models use the direct-injected EcoTec3 L83 engine and a different pump. The 2014 Silverado HD and certain carryover applications require separate verification.

Does it fit a Duramax diesel?

No. The 6.6L Duramax uses a different water-pump design.

Does 252-901 include the thermostat?

No. The thermostat and housing are separate components.

Are 252-901 and 19253263 the same reference?

Yes. ACDelco uses 252-901 as the product number, while 19253263 is the associated GM reference.

Does this pump fit the Trailblazer SS?

Yes, it is cataloged for the 2007–2009 Trailblazer SS with the 6.0L LS2 V8. Verify the OE number before ordering.

Is the pulley included?

No. The original pulley normally transfers to the new pump.
